Chapter 299: Undesirability of Wearing one Shoe or Sock

Chapter 299Undesirability of Wearing one Shoe or Sock   1649. Abu Hurairah (May Allah be pleased with him) said: The Messenger of Allah (PBUH) said, "None of you should walk wearing one shoe; you should either wear them both or take them off both.''[Al-Bukhari and Muslim]. Chapter 297: Prohibition of Plucking Grey Hairs

Chapter 297Prohibition of Plucking Grey Hairs   1646. Reported `Amr bin Shu`aib, on the authority of his father and grandfather that the Prophet (PBUH) said, "Do not pluck out grey hair, for they are the Muslim's light on the Day of Resurrection.''[Abu Dawud, At-Tirmidhi and An-Nasa'i].
